Assessment of the stability of the cut rock slopes between Bağlarbaşi-Tekke (Gümüşhane)

Özet (EN)

In this study, RMR and GSI rock mass classifications are made on seven different-cut slopes which outcropped Late Carboniferous Aged Gümüşhane Granitoid between Bağlarbaşı-Tekke (Gümüşhane), as well as the examination of the stability of the highway slopes with the numerical (finite element method) and kinematic analysis methods. According to the RMR classification, the Basic Rock Mass Rating was evaluated each of rock slopes, and was determined to be in the "Fair Rock" feature. In addition, according to the GSI classification, each rock slope has "Blocky/Disturbed" characteristic. For each slope examined, rock mass deformation modulus were calculated basing on RMR and GSI empirical classifications and empirical equations, and as the result, the modulus values varying between 3.04-5.63 GPa. The evaluation of the orientation measurements, which were taken from discontinuity of the cut rock slopes shows that there are three sets of discontinuity on Slope 2 and Slope 5, and four sets of discontinuity on the other slopes. Stability of each rock slope was calculated by numerical and kinematic analysis methods. According to these evaluations, the number slopes 3, 4, 5, 6 and 7 which are determined to be unstable. Without changing the dip direction, critical slope angles of the mentioned slopes was evaluated basing on numerical analysis methods and safety coefficients was set above 1,5. According to this, if the slope angles are respectively reduced to; 48°, 40°, 55°, 44° and 65°, the instability issue will be eliminated. Thus, both instability issues depending upon the discontinuity and the circular failure issue will be prevented.
